The admission process for a first-year external Bachelor of Commerce (B.Com) typically involves submitting an application form along with required documents, such as academic transcripts and identification proof. Candidates may need to meet specific eligibility criteria, including minimum marks in their previous qualifications. Some institutions may also require an entrance exam or interview. Once shortlisted, applicants will be notified about their admission status and, if accepted, they must complete the enrollment process by paying the requisite fees.

The admission process for direct second-year engineering in autonomous institutes of Maharashtra typically begins in June or July each year. Specific dates can vary, so it's essential to check the official website of the Directorate of Technical Education (DTE) Maharashtra or the individual institutes for the most accurate and updated information. Additionally, the process usually involves application submission, document verification, and counseling sessions.

Admissions for the Second Year Bachelor of Commerce (SYBCom) typically begin shortly after the completion of the first-year examinations, usually in June or July, depending on the university's academic calendar. Specific dates can vary by institution, so it's advisable to check the official website of the respective college or university for the most accurate information. Additionally, some universities may have a staggered admission process, so keeping an eye on announcements is essential.
